Helping Kids through Sports

Our mission is to improve access to sports by providing scholarships to Montana families.

 

We understand the obstacles families in Montana face financially.  Rising costs of living and challenges presented by emergency circumstances may prevent children from participating in sports.

 

Our scholarships reduce these pressures and increase the opportunity for kids to gain all the benefits that sports provide.

Potential is a Montana based 501(c)(3) nonprofit organization that was founded in Bozeman by parents and coaches who have seen firsthand the benefits that sports can have on a child's life.  Our board members are:

Steven competed in men's gymnastics and has coached both boys and girls competitive team gymnastics for many years. He hopes that with Potential scholarships, kids will be able to continue playing their sport even when family crises occur. 

Suzie was the co-owner of Lone Mountain Gymnastics and Swim School for many years. She witnessed first hand the confidence gained by kids when they participated in sports. Her ultimate hope is that all children in Gallatin County learn to swim.

Terri has traveled all around the region supporting her kids’ participation in gymnastics, track, baseball and football.  She is concerned about the high cost of living in the area and hopes that Potential’s scholarships ease some of the financial burden facing families in Montana.

Potential is dedicated to Jeff and Suzie Turczyn, whose positive impact on our community inspired its creation.
